If you aren’t using the WP Touch plugin on your WordPress blog, I have to ask you, Why Not?
It’s a free plugin that optimises your WordPress blog for iPhones, ipads, tablets and smart phones. There is no need to buy another theme or work out how to optimise your website for mobile devices, this plugin does it all for you. Quick, simple and easy to install.
With more and more users using mobile devices to search the web, not having WP Touch on your blog is crazy. It takes a full size website and condenses it so that readers can easily see what’s on your site on their mobile phone or tablet.
You can see how it looks on my monitor:

and my site on my mobile.
There is no loss of information and images show up without problem.

Another great option with WP Touch is that you can put your Adsense code in and anyone clicking an add on a mobile device will be recorded for you

Blogging for Free Part 4 - Settings
My previous posts in my Blogging for Free Series was concerned with getting out your first post. You are excited and passionate, you want to share with the world and just wanted to post and do it !!!
Now that’s out of your system, lets look at one of the most essential things to do when you start blogging. You need to set up your Settings for your blog.
For most blogs, you do this when you create it and then it’s done. You rarely need to go back and change your settings however I do recommend going and checking from time to time.
I once somehow set my blog to “do not show to search engines” and to this day I have no idea what I did to make that happen. There’s no need to be paranoid about it, just every now and then, look and know it’s correct.
